Scholarships at Hamline and Beyond Katherine Hauschild and Adem Ojulu Financial Aid Seminar January 12, 2016 Overview • Timeline for senior year • Types of financial aid • Hamline Scholarship Opportunities – Merit Scholarships – Talent Scholarships • Outside Scholarships • Tips from Current Students and College Counselors Timeline for Senior Year Apply Hamline Merit-Based Hamline Talent Admission Decision Scholarships Scholarships Jan-Feb March May National Reply Date File the FAFSAAid Package Finalized Outside scholarship deadlines will be intermixed throughout the year Types of Financial Aid • Scholarships Merit • Grants • Loans • Work-Study or Student Employment Need Scholarships • You don’t have to pay them back • You can receive a scholarship through your college • You can receive scholarships through outside organizations • Some colleges ‘stack’ scholarships • NCAA rules prohibit athletic scholarships at Division colleges FAFSA • FAFSA (Free Application for Federal Student Aid) • FAFSA calculates EFC (Expected Family Contribution) and determines financial need • Grants, loans, and work-study based on financial need • Uses previous year’s tax information • https://fafsa.ed.gov/ Grants • You don’t have to pay them back • Based on the FAFSA results/your financial need • Federal, State, or Institutional Grants may be available • You don’t have to be a U.S citizen for state grants, you DO for federal grants Loans • You have to pay these back • MAY accrue interest while you are in school • Federal - Direct Subsidized Loan • Federal - Direct Unsubsidized Loan • Federal - Parent PLUS Loan • Private loans • Loans may require a FAFSA application Topic Scholarships Grants Loans Does the money have to be paid back? Questions to Ask •Are your scholarships stackable? •Are your scholarships renewable? •What is required for the scholarship application? •What is required to maintain the scholarship?
